A-shot Posted January 8, 2009 Share Posted January 8, 2009 Airsoft is really good inside 10 yards. I used to use .25 black bbs so my eyes would never see the bb in air, less distraction more focus. I do not use it at all anymore, it is really cheap to play with, but you do get what you pay for. It's A LOT of fun, and that's all. I was running practice stages in an empty industrial lot for a while, and with a stop timer plate, it worked very well. But no distance shots and no real accuracy. Plus, I had top end WA and TMs to play with, and reliability was enough of an issue with me to stop. I dry fire or practice only with the actual gear now.
